Position: COMMUNICATIONS & FUNDRAISING OFFICER

First Fortnight is seeking a part time Communications & Fundraising
Officer in the run up to the First Fortnight Festival **Apply on the
website**.

PERSONAL SPEC

You should have an ability to generate ideas, to work on your own
initiative and to work as part of a team in a busy environment. You
should also have strong communication skills - both written and
verbal, an ability to work to a deadline and under pressure. Have a
good friendly and enthusiastic manner and care about making a
difference.

ADVANTAGEOUS

A passion for mental health and challenging mental health prejudice
and stigma.

An understanding of Microsoft Office, Google docs, social media,
Mailchimp, basic online skills and trends & finally be confident with
trying and tackling new software.

Presentation skills- both physical and digital representation

A knowledge of picture editing software for resizing and editing
within templates.

Preferable candidates should have a third level honours degree in
Marketing/ PR/ Communications/ Multimedia or similar; an alternative
degree with relevant paid or unpaid experience will be considered.

Knowledge and experience of fundraising, especially digitally

RESPONSIBILITIES

The officer will be responsible for the following tasks-

Communications

-Leading a group of comms volunteers including organizing meetings,
developing communication plans and online content with them

-Will be responsible for social media strategy and management of
channels including Instagram, Facebook, Twitter

-Manage newsletter content, sends and growing audience

-Artwork, branding and messaging lead (including copy-writing,
proofing, approvals)

-Production assistance (when required)

-Responsibility to communicate on behalf of any First Fortnight
initiative

-Collaborate with PR Manager for First Fortnight **Apply on the
website** in relation to a Comms and PR plan for the festival.

-Collaborate with the First Fortnight Centre for Creative Therapies
team around communication and promotion of the service and service
expansions

-Developing a First Fortnight Ambassador programme

Fundraising

-Support fundraising initiatives and fundraising team in achieving
their targets

-Explore social media fundraising revenue options

-Lead out on one fundraising project.
